Antimicrobial efficacy of 0.8% Hyaluronic Acid and 0.2% Chlorhexidine against Porphyromonas gingivalis strains: An in-vitro study

OBJECTIVE: The aim of the present in-vitro study was to assess antimicrobial efficacy of 0.8% hyaluronic acid (HA) and 0.2% Chlorhexidine gluconate (CHX) against Porphyromonas gingivalis (P. gingivalis).
